Har-Ber Village Museum

United States / GROVE, Oklahoma
Location ID: #10175202

Pioneer-era village and history museum located on the shores of Grand Lake o' the Cherokees in Oklahoma. Several of the Village's historic buildings were relocated to the grounds, including a schoolhouse, jail and 16 log cabins. Other log structures were built to house collections and are typical for the mid-to-late 1800s - a courthouse, a bank, a stagecoach inn and a church built with bricks hand-made before the Civil War. Other replicated buildings include a mercantile, jail and hanging gallows, a doctor's and a dentist's office, print shop, post office, and a drug store.
